Jasmine Kahlia – 4EVA
Expect dynamic energy and reflective commentary on UK inner-city culture from Jasmine Kahlia’s 25 min piece 4EVA, supported by Lighthouse Arts Centre [Poole,UK], Strike A Light [Gloucester] Studio Wayne McGregor [London, UK] and Sala Upload [Barcelona, Spain].

Jasmine Kahlia will be telling nostalgic, autobiographical tales of crime, love, loyalty, identity and perseverance in English and Spanish through UK Grime, Electronic music and looping.

Through 4EVA, Jasmine Kahlia bares their obstacles for all to witness, but through adversity mentioned, holds a powerful message of perseverance and creating their own happiness and living their life as a practise of autonomy and joy. This piece is a hit back at explanatory labels placed on Jasmine, and a fight for freedom.

Performing alongside special guests:

Redz Man – AYY GAI
Redz Man’s AYY GAI will showcase his unique and colourful story of immersing himself in anime and manga, and see him confidently dip in and out of English, French and Lingala through his poetry and self-produced drill music.

Through AYY GAI, you see the childlike and playful element of being immersed in anime and manga, and holding onto a creative environment. Redz Man is an electrifying performer and his lyrical wordplay, craft and original production is something to be witnessed.

Starkey, The Messenger is a 23-year-old MC, producer and artist from Liverpool. Having made music since he was 16, his first release was featured on BBC Radio 1Xtra back in 2020. After a long solo hiatus, he returns this year with new music, with a focus on quality storytelling and penmanship, honesty and vulnerability, and an uncompromisingly revolutionary message.

Tomzy Mayana is an Afrobeats Performing Artist and Song Writer from Lagos, Nigeria. He’s unique for his tropical feel good music and even more spectacular for his crowd control style of performance.

Arden Fitzroy is an award-winning actor, producer, and writer. They believe in experimentation and blurring the boundaries of genre, gender and art forms.

Tobias Zaldua blends soundscapes and electro pop music, delivering a multi-genre experience. His compositions traverse genres, fusing electronics, intricate melodies, sound design and infectious rhythms.

Sly J is a dynamic British artist breaking barriers in music. From Newham, London, he’s a rapper, singer, songwriter, and producer gaining international recognition. Collaborating with global talents like Kailee Morgue, Artjuvia, Harun Rune, Amanda Mellid, and Caitlin Sierra, Sly J keeps the momentum with his latest singles Avengers Flow and Empty.

Paula Riofrio is an Ecuadorian multidisciplinary artist based in between The Galapagos Islands and the UK. Paula started her Theatre Studies in Laboratorio Malayerba, and has pursued a dance path within contemporary dance, ethno contemporary and dancetheatre at Siobhan Studios, National Company of Dance (Ecuador).
